”Colon cancer in adult <50 is increasing, we need to move forward in understanding molecular mechanisms underlying this epidemiological phenomenon.
We have published in our new journal ESMO GI oncology a paper on ‘Genetic and transcriptomic analyses of early-onset colon cancer (EOCC): a post hoc analysis of 2973 patients from two adjuvant randomized trials’
Showing minimal differences in these patients as compared to older patients, but this is a first step and more efforts are needed to understand this new entity and find personalized therapeutic options for these patients.
